Las Vegas—New data reveals a worrying increase in foreclosure notices in Clark County, as the local economy struggles to rebound from various challenges. According to a recent report by UNLV’s Lied Center for Real Estate, almost 1,290 notices of default were recorded in the first six months of this year, representing a 28% rise compared to the same period in 2022.

Of these notices, single-family homes accounted for the majority with 1,035 filings, followed by townhomes (133) and condos (83). June alone saw nearly 200 notices of default issued, which is a substantial 32% increase from the previous year. A notice of default indicates that homeowners are behind on their mortgage payments and typically signals the initial stage of the foreclosure process.

Homeowners facing foreclosure do have options available to them. They may negotiate with lenders or explore potential debt settlement opportunities to avoid losing their homes. However, it is imperative that they act quickly upon receiving a notice of default, as they have a 90-day period to make full payments before lenders can proceed with a notice of sale, which could lead to foreclosure.

Research director for the Lied Center emphasized that while current default rates remain low compared to historical data, the upward trend presents significant concern given the ongoing economic hurdles in the region. Las Vegas’s economy heavily relies on tourism, which has experienced a slump, amplifying concerns about potential financial instability in the future.

The unemployment rate in Las Vegas also exceeds the national average, further complicating the economic landscape for residents. Home sales have been on the decline, attributed to soaring home prices and high mortgage rates, which have rendered housing unaffordable for many prospective buyers.

During the first quarter of this year, data from ATTOM indicated that Nevada ranks among the states with the highest foreclosure rates, with one in every 874 housing units in foreclosure. Over the last year, approximately 2,300 homes across Las Vegas received a notice of default. If homeowners do not meet the requirements by the time their deadline expires, they risk not only losing their homes but potentially facing homelessness.

The economic turbulence that Las Vegas is encountering can be traced back to various national factors as well, including trade wars stemming from prior governmental trade policies. Observers are cautiously anticipating that by the second half of 2025, there may be clearer insights into how these tariffs influence the local housing market and broader economic conditions.

In light of these challenges, Prolific Home Solutions, a nonprofit organization dedicated to supporting homeowners grappling with foreclosure, is actively engaging with affected individuals. They emphasize the importance of understanding forbearance options that have existed since the foreclosure moratorium was lifted. This education is crucial to help homeowners navigate their financial circumstances effectively.

Moreover, the region is witnessing foreclosure issues extending beyond residential properties, with several vacant retail spaces on the Las Vegas Strip also facing similar predicaments. Some storefronts have remained unoccupied since as far back as 2017, complicating the overall economic recovery effort.

The situation in Clark County underscores the intricate issues landowners and potential homebuyers are encountering as they navigate a challenging market environment. As families face increasing financial strife, a proactive approach through negotiation and seeking assistance becomes vital in mitigating the risk of foreclosure.
